Git
Git
webstorm:代码编辑器
浏览器:代码解析器
git:是一个工具;用于团队协作开发项目管理代码的工具;代码的协作工具;
工作中:git、svn
集中式:需要一个中央服务器;每次开发前需要从中央服务器把最新的代码拉取下来,然后进行开发,并且需要网络; git : 分布式;每个人的电脑都是一个中央服务器;不需要网络也可以进行提交代码;
代码管理
git:分布式管理
svn:集中式管理
仓库【存放代码的地方】分为远程仓库和本地仓库
远程仓库:github ,免费的代码托管平台,将本地的代码推送到远程仓库进行分享、学习、和交流
本地仓库:工作区、暂存区、历史区
简单的DOS命令
1、按着shift,右键,在此处打开powerShell
2、找到相应的文件夹,直接输入cmd,按回车;
window+r :输入CMD
切换磁盘路径 E:
cd + 文件夹名字:打开相应的路径
cd ../ :回到上一级
cd /:回到根路径
mkdir + 文件名字 :创建文件夹
cls :清除所有的命令
Git命令
git init : 初始化一个本地仓库;
git add : -A全部 把文件提交到暂存区
git commit -m“注释” :将暂存区的内容推送到历史区,会生成版本号,可以根据版本号,回到任何一次你修改的位置
git status : 查看文件的状态;如果文件只存在本地,不在暂存区,那么文件颜色是红色的
;如果文件在暂存区,还没到历史区,那么颜色是绿色
配置用户名和邮箱
git config –global user.name ‘xxx’ 绑定账号
git config –global user.email ‘xxx@qq.com 绑定邮箱
git config –list 查看配置是否成功
本地代码(工作区)—> (暂存区)<—-> (历史区)【产生版本号】
开发环境 :
生产环境: 线上的环境;
git:初始一个本地仓库
gitHub : 是一个开源的网站:可以供大家分享代码,分享插件以及框架等
让本地的代码提交到远程仓库(gitHub)
让本地仓库和远程仓库进行绑定
git remote add[增加] origin[远程仓库的命名] + url[远程仓库地址] :将你的本地仓库和远程仓库建立连接
git remote -v :查看本地仓库和远程仓库的关联状态 git push origin[远程仓库名] master[主分支名] 把本地仓库内容推送到远程仓库
输入用户名和密码
git clone +仓库地址 git pull origin master :拉取远程仓库的代码
git clone [远程仓库的地址] : 克隆下载地址
将远程仓库的内容,下拉到本地,它已经是一个git仓库,且和远程仓库进行了连接
gitHub : 开源网站;
供大家来学习;